Provisional XCO World Cup 2025 Calendar​

  1. April 4-6 - Outside of Europe
  2. April 11-13 - Outside of Europe
  3. May 23-25 - Europe
  4. June 6-8 - Europe
  5. June 13-15 - Europe
  6. June 20-22 - Europe
  7. July 25-27 - Europe
  8. August 1-3 - Europe
  9. August 22-24 - Europe
  10. August 29-31 - Europe
  11. October 3-5 - Outside of Europe
  12. October 10-12 - Outside of Europe
